Anderson Benefits Inc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Anderson Benefits Inc in the United States is $87,010.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$42. Salaries at Anderson Benefits Inc typically range from $76,552 to $98,380 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About Anderson Benefits Inc
Anderson Benefits is a business-to-consumer insurance agency that delivers Web-based, insurance information to individuals, families and small businesses who are in need of insurance information. Our integrated suite of online services facilitates a comprehensive search and review of leading insurance companies. What Is the Cost of Living Near Salt Lake City?

Understanding the cost of living near Salt Lake City is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Anderson Benefits Inc.
Salt Lake City's Cost of Living Index is approximately 104.3 (4.3% more expensive than US average; 2.8% more than UT average). State capital, growing tech scene, housing costs above US avg. UTA bus/TRAX/FrontRunner. When planning your budget based on a salary from Anderson Benefits Inc,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,300 - $1,900+ A significant portion of Anderson Benefits Inc sal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$100 - $180 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$85 (UT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$410 - $600 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,675 - $4,135+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
